Index of /_SITEIMAGE/image/Y29udGVudHMubG90dGVvbi5jb20/e9/a9/88/86
Name
Last modified
Size
Description
Parent Directory
-
e9a988861fb5384c5e41..>
2025-04-26 06:02
55K